Posted: Fri Jun 10, 2005 11:31 am
by fcrossen
You can use:

http://<user>:<pass>@<camera address>/cgi-bin/video.jpg to get images.

Remote Host Name is "<camera address>" or "<user>:<pass>@<camera address>" if you are using authentication.

Remote Host Path is "/cgi-bin/video.jpg"

Make sure the path is EXACTLY as above.
